Dual Pin Crank or Not for Cog Drive
I am in the process of installing an F1A, EPP Cog Drive w/ATI blower sprag pulley, and a ATI 918853 Damper. I am pinning the crank with the ATI (Transmission/Damper company) side pinning kit which I allready have. I did not like the idea of the front pinning kit that comes from ATI(supercharger company) and drilling into the front of the hub. At first I drilled a hole for the pin but for whatever reason, even though I used the correct size pin and marked the drill bit like they instructed, the bit went all the way through the crank so that hole was uselless. I then drilled a shallower second hole roughly 180* from the other. The thing is I am just unsure if that will be enough to hold the hub especially considering I will be running a 50mm Cog Belt. I called ATI(tranny co) and they said I could send the hub back to them so they can machine a second keyway at 180* for $40. ATI(tranny co) basically said it was my call and that one should work but of course two would be better. Also I will then need to drill two more holes at 90* from the two that I allready drilled. I just don't know if the two pins are really necessary or not. I don't know why they don't just machine two keyways in the hub in the first place. This is going on a stock LS1 and I only plan on running about 8#'s of boost by restricting the inlet side of the blower and using a 7.00" crank cog and the 4.5" sprag cog. Once I get the car sorted out I plan on putting in a forged stroker with a keyed crank so I can crank up the boost.
Has anyone here ever used a 50mm cog drive with the single side mount pin and had problems???? Any suggestions????

I sheared a keyway on my lunati crank with the 50mm cog. Definietly go dual keyway. Believe me, it ain't worth it to have to pull and rebuild a motor when pins or a single key shear.

The more you remove from the crank the weaker it becomes. But conversely the less surface area you have via pin or key the more likely it is to shear off under load. I wouldn't recommend 4 pins. Dual keys FTW.
